《iOS游戏开发:从创意到实现》
基本信息
原书名:Tap,Move,Shake: Turning Your Game Ideas into iPhone & iPad Apps
作者: (美)Todd Moore [作译者介绍]
译者: 杨晓琪
丛书名: 图灵程序设计丛书
出版社:人民邮电出版社
ISBN:9787115299482
上架时间:2012-12-10
出版日期:2013 年1月
开本:16开
页码:1
版次:1-1
所属分类:计算机 > 软件与程序设计 > 移动开发 > 其他移动开发技术
更多关于 》》》《iOS游戏开发:从创意到实现》
内容简介
计算机书籍
《ios游戏开发:从创意到实现》是一部应运而生的实用指南,讲述了如何构建出能在apple store 中引人注目的iphone 和ipad 游戏应用。全书共7 章,分别介绍了xcode、创建游戏图像、声音、电脑ai 开发和app store 技巧等内容。
《ios游戏开发:从创意到实现》适合开发iphone 和ipad 应用程序的程序员和想在app store 上发布自己游戏应用的人。
目录
《ios游戏开发:从创意到实现》
第1章 xcode简介 1
1.1 开发者注册 1
1.2 安装 1
1.3 xcode 3
1.3.1 项目类型 3
1.3.2 xcode界面 5
1.3.3 构建和运行 10
1.3.4 代码结构 12
1.3.5 应用程序状态 13
1.4 interface builder 16
1.5 连接 20
1.6 游戏逻辑 22
第2章 hello pong 26
2.1 项目创建 26
2.1.1 目标设置 27
2.1.2 app info 28
2.2 设计游戏组件 29
2.2.1 interface builder 29
2.2.2 连接 31
2.3 多点触控 33
2.3.1 处理触摸的4个方法 33
2.3.2 开启多点触控 34
2.3.3 移动球拍 35
2.3.4 多点触控的问题:在游戏桌上的第三根手指 36
2.3.5 正确的触摸方式 37
2.4 动画 39
2.5 碰撞 41
2.6 计分 43
2.7 最后的修饰 46
2.7.1 显示消息 46
2.7.2 游戏结束 47
2.7.3 增加难度 49
2.7.4 暂停和恢复 50
2.7.5 摇动手势 51
2.8 声音 53
第3章 图像 58
3.1 简介 59
3.2 位图和矢量图 59
3.3 图像格式 60
3.4 retina显示 61
3.5 为air hockey游戏创建图像 62
3.5.1 制作冰球图像 63
3.5.2 制作球拍图像 66
3.5.3 制作冰球桌 69
3.5.4 按钮 72
3.5.5 检查游戏图像 73
3.5.6 应用程序图标 74
3.6 应用程序整合 76
3.6.1 项目创建 76
3.6.2 interface builder和图像 77
3.7 构建和运行 80
第4章 物理学 81
4.1 球拍物理学 81
4.2 冰球物理学 92
第5章 声音 106
5.1 什么是声音 106
5.1.1 数字录音 106
5.1.2 文件格式 108
5.2 创建声音 109
5.3 下载声音 109
5.4 录制声音 109
5.5 编辑声音 111
第6章 电脑ai 115
6.1 电脑玩家菜单 115
6.2 电脑玩家 122
6.2.1 基础 122
6.2.2 人类模型 124
6.2.3 防守 126
6.2.4 进攻 129
6.3 电脑难度 137
第7章 app store 142
7.1 屏幕截图 142
7.2 创建应用程序简介和关键字 143
7.3 向itunes connect提交元数据 145
7.4 归档和提交 148
7.5 应用审核 150
7.6 应用市场营销 155
7.6.1 社交网络 156
7.6.2 itunes推荐 157
7.6.3 免费的网络评论 158
7.6.4 精简版 158
7.6.5 付费广告 159
7.6.6 追踪销售和排名 161
7.7 总结 161
本图书信息来源:中国互动出版网
分享到:
相关推荐
### iOS游戏开发:从创意到实现 —— 第1章:Xcode简介 #### 一、Xcode概述 Xcode是苹果公司为iOS、iPadOS、macOS、watchOS及tvOS开发的应用程序提供的官方集成开发环境(IDE)。它是苹果开发者生态系统的核心组成...
1.6游戏逻辑 第2章HelloPong 2.1项目创建 2.1.1目标设置 2.1.2AppInfo 2.2设计游戏组件 2.2.1InterfaceBuilder 2.2.2连接 2.3多点触控 2.3.1处理触摸的4个方法 2.3.2开启多点触控 ...
iOS游戏很好玩,那就从开发、从创意到实现的一次过程
### iOS Cocos2d游戏开发教程:从入门到精通 #### 引言 在苹果的iTunes App Store以及伴随而来的移动设备(如iPhone、iPod touch和iPad)的推动下,开发并销售自己的计算机游戏变得前所未有的容易。尽管这并不意味...
1. iOS游戏开发:iOS游戏开发通常使用Apple的Swift语言,配合Cocoa Touch框架和SpriteKit或Unity等游戏引擎。这个项目可能是使用Swift编写,遵循苹果的MVC(Model-View-Controller)架构模式,以实现高效、响应式的...
通过分析这个项目,我们可以学习到许多iOS游戏开发的关键技术和实践。 1. **Objective-C编程**:此游戏源码使用Objective-C编写,这是苹果生态系统早期的主要编程语言。Objective-C是C语言的超集,增加了面向对象...
他鼓励开发者们学习本书,以掌握最新的开发技能,并实现自己的游戏开发梦想。 在出版信息部分,本书由清华大学出版社出版,并且是由Apress出版公司授权的。出版社对书籍的版权保护非常重视,严禁未经许可的复制或...
例如,游戏领域可以通过音视频开发技术实现高清游戏画面和立体声音效,提高游戏的可玩性;直播领域可以通过音视频开发技术实现实时视频传输和高清晰度画面,提高直播的观赏体验;短视频领域可以通过音视频开发技术...
总之,Cocos2d-iPhone为iOS游戏开发提供了一个强大而灵活的平台,它的易用性、丰富的功能和社区支持使得开发者能够快速高效地创建2D游戏。无论你是初学者还是经验丰富的开发者,Cocos2d都是一个值得考虑的工具。通过...
总之,《iPhone游戏开发入门经典——也适用于iPad》是一本内容丰富、覆盖全面的游戏开发指南,适合所有希望进入iOS游戏开发领域的初学者和有一定经验的开发者参考。通过本书的学习,读者将能够掌握游戏开发的核心...
总的来说,“MemoryGameII”的源码提供了一个学习和研究iOS游戏开发的实例,涵盖了图形界面设计、动画实现、游戏逻辑编写和用户交互处理等多个方面。通过对源码的深入分析,开发者不仅可以提升自己的编程技能,还能...
《深入解析iOS 2048游戏源码》 在移动设备上,2048游戏以其简单易懂的规则和挑战性极高的玩...通过深入研究源码,开发者可以提升自己的编程技巧,了解游戏开发的全貌,并从中汲取灵感,创造出更多富有创意的移动游戏。
"ios应用源码之华丽的创意和设计 26款经典iphone开源应用 2018127"这个主题包提供了26个精选的iPhone应用源码,这些源码展现了各种独特的创意和优秀的设计理念,对于深入理解iOS开发,特别是UI设计和功能实现方面,...
总之,"cocos2d-cocos2d-iphone-extensions.zip"是学习和研究iOS游戏开发的重要资源,它提供的源代码和扩展不仅帮助开发者深入理解2D游戏开发技术,还能激发新的创意和解决方案,推动游戏开发水平的提升。...
这个模拟器允许用户在iPhone上体验经典的HP计算器功能,这对于学习iOS游戏开发和复古计算技术的开发者来说是一个宝贵的资源。 首先,我们要理解iOS游戏开发的核心技术。iOS平台主要使用Swift或Objective-C作为编程...
《TOM猫ios游戏源代码解析与探讨》 在iOS应用开发领域,TOM猫是一款深受...通过深入研究这些代码,开发者不仅能了解到一款成功游戏的实现细节,也能提升自己的iOS开发技能,为创建更多富有创意的应用打下坚实基础。
《iOS游戏应用源代码——...通过研究这个源代码,开发者不仅能提升iOS游戏开发技能,还能学习到如何将创意转化为实际可玩的游戏产品。同时,对于希望深入理解游戏开发流程和技巧的程序员来说,这是一份宝贵的参考资料。
通过研究"JonnyFunFun-WhackTheBoss-5824ed3"源代码,开发者不仅可以学习到iOS游戏开发的基础知识,还能深入了解如何将这些技术实际应用于项目中,提升游戏体验和性能。同时,这也为独立开发者和团队提供了一个很好...
iOS游戏开发是一项技术含量高、创意丰富的编程工作,它涉及到多个技术领域,包括Objective-C或Swift编程语言、UIKit框架、OpenGL ES图形库以及Cocos2d-x等游戏引擎。在分析“kristianbauer-PixelPuzzles-6ed81ee”这...
总的来说,LibGDX是一个全面的框架,旨在简化游戏开发流程,让开发者专注于创意和游戏逻辑,而不是底层技术细节。结合Jenkins的持续集成能力,它可以成为Java游戏开发者的重要工具。如果你正准备开发一款跨平台的...